谁对fpga和cpld熟啊
时间:10-02
整理:3721RD
点击:
我的板子上有一块fpga用来读陀螺的数据,陀螺是同步串口的,fpga内部实现了3个同步串口和一个uart接口,还有用来同dsp的emif通信的接口。
今天有人告诉我说,如果要实现这几个接口,用cpld实现更好一些,请问是这样吗?能比较一下fpga和cpld吗?
今天有人告诉我说,如果要实现这几个接口,用cpld实现更好一些,请问是这样吗?能比较一下fpga和cpld吗?
差不多,这2个
CPLD内部是门电路, 更适合作组合逻辑
FPGA内部都是寄存器,适合作时序逻辑
只是适合,CPLD当然也可以作时序,FPGA当然也可以作组合逻辑。
对你的这种情况,两者都可以
不过推荐FPGA,IO口更灵活
就编程而言,两者兼容。
都是使用VHDL或者VerilogHDL。
代码可以兼容